Ulcerative colitis (ul sur uh tiv koe lie tis) is an inflammatory bowel disease (ibd) that causes inflammation and ulcers (sores) in your digestive tract. ulcerative colitis affects the innermost lining of your large intestine, also called the colon, and rectum. in most people, symptoms usually develop over time, rather than suddenly. Ulcerative colitis (uc) is a chronic condition that happens when you have inflammation in your colon. most people with uc experience periods of symptom flare ups followed by periods of remission without symptoms. signs and symptoms include diarrhea, bloody stools, abdominal cramping and weight loss treatments include medication and surgery.
